Sam blast inspires Taylor
31 Oct 2007 - 08:55:45
Newcastle United defender Steven Taylor claims he has been inspired and not upset by recent criticism from manager Sam Allardyce.
The England Under-21 skipper was dropped from the starting line-up after last month's 3-1 defeat by Manchester City and has sat out the last three matches.
But Taylor insists the criticism of he and his defensive colleagues by the Magpies boss has made him determined to force his way back into Allardyce's plans.
"I don't know what all the fuss is about," he told the Newccastle Evening Chronicle.
"I'm a big boy now and if this is what the manager said then I will take it all on the chin.
"This is all part and parcel of being a professional footballer. The manager picks the team and I will always respect his decisions.
"In any case, I am sure a lot worse is going to happen to me in my career in the next few years.
"I love Newcastle United. I am a Geordie. This is my club and this is where I belong.
"All I want to do is to get my head down and fight to get my place back."
